Steamed Indian low calorie snacks 

Lot of super recipes under these category, never thought steamed snacks could be so so good and satisfying to the palate. 

{ad2}

1. Dal Pandoli snack cooked in a unique style using a double boiler. Chola dal reinforces this recipe with nutrients like protein , calcium , iron and folic acid.

 Dal Pandoli

 Dal Pandoli

2. Cabbage Jowar Muthias steamed dumplings that can be made with 2 or 3 kinds of flour combinations and can be flavoured with different vegetables like methi, mooli

 Cabbage Jowar Muthias Cabbage Jowar Muthias

{ad3}

3. Moong Dal Dahi Vada a non-fried version of none other than one of the most popular chaats.

 Moong Dal Dahi Vada Moong Dal Dahi Vada

4. Chola Dal Dhokla quick and easy steamed dal dhokla gives you a burst of nutrients – fibre, vitamin A and proteins .

Chola Dal DhoklaChola Dal Dhokla

{ad4}

5. Mooli Dumplings wholesome snack appeals to all our good senses! We have used the technique of steaming instead of frying to make this a low-calorie evening snack.

 Mooli Dumplings, Healthy Radish Dumplings Mooli Dumplings, Healthy Radish Dumplings

6. Kothimbir Vadi Popular Maharashtrian snack made healthier. It is usually considered to be a fried snack, but I tried making them without using any oil.  

 Kothimbir Vadi, Zero Oil Maharashtrian Kothimbir Vadi Recipe

Kothimbir Vadi, Zero Oil Maharashtrian Kothimbir Vadi Recipe

Crispy Indian low calorie snacks

Who does not love crispy snacks in the evenings specially. Here we have come up with healthy snacks which you can enjoy anytime.

{ad5}

1. Til Jowar Puri  an iron-rich snack ideal for anytime and anywhere munching. Enough amounts of iron in the body ensures no weakness and tiredness.

Til Jowar Puri, Sesame Seeds and White Millets CrackerTil Jowar Puri, Sesame Seeds and White Millets Cracker

2. Whole Wheat Methi Khakhra are a rich source of complex carbohydrates, protein and fibre. The sesame adds to the calcium quotient of this yummy methi khakhra while methi gives iron to build your haemoglobin stores.

 Whole Wheat Methi Khakhra Whole Wheat Methi Khakhra

3. Crunchy Cumin Seeds Cracker  crispy, low fat munchies are made with oats, maize flour and whole-wheat flour instead of refined maida. 

 Crunchy Cumin Seeds Cracker Crunchy Cumin Seeds Cracker

{ad6}

4. Masala Khakhra these khakhras can be cooked using ghee or dry roasted to make fat-free or low calorie khakras.

Masala KhakhraMasala Khakhra

5. Thattai traditional Thattai is made with a dough of roasted rice flour, a dash of urad flour and a couple of flavourful seasonings. The dough is usually shaped into flat roundels and deep-fried.

 Thattai Recipe, Baked Thattai, Jar Snack Thattai Recipe, Baked Thattai, Jar Snack

{ad7}

6. Khakhra with Sprouted Moong crunchy and tangy combination of khakhra and sprouted moong is healthy, tasty and filling! Goes great for morning breakfast.

 Khakhra with Sprouted Moong Khakhra with Sprouted Moong

Baked Indian low cal snacks 

Perfect baked snack for all the food lovers. All these snacks can be made and stored in an air-tight container. And enjoy it whenever you feel like.

1. Whole Wheat Cornflake Cookies  Extremely simple and nourishing - all the three ingredients i.e. corn flakes, whole wheat flour used in these rolls are rich in fibre and corn flakes also contribute to its iron content.

 Whole Wheat Cornflake Cookies, Eggless

 Whole Wheat Cornflake Cookies, Eggless

{ad8}

2. Oats Nimki a crunchy, diamond-shaped savoury Bengali snack. It is characterised by its crispness and appetizing flavour of cumin and pepper.

 Oats Nimki, Low Salt Recipe

 Oats Nimki, Low Salt Recipe

3. Baked Masala Sev  besan dough is perked up with tomato pulp and tongue-tickling spice powders, but the excitement just begins there.

 Baked Masala Sev Baked Masala Sev

{ad9}

4. Whole Wheat Vegetable Tartlets scrumptious snack of whole wheat tartlets packed with assorted veggies. The stuffing is held together by a unique white sauce that is thickened with whole wheat flour and low-cal milk.

 Whole Wheat Vegetable Tartlets Whole Wheat Vegetable Tartlets

Low calorie  tikki’s

Tikkis are all time favourite for all, especially when they are low calorie, you just love it and have it without having the guilt. 

1. Suran Chana Dal Tikkis feature flavourful yam bound together by an aromatic powder of freshly roasted chana dal.

 Suran Chana Dal Tikkis Suran Chana Dal Tikkis

{ad10}

2. Corn Methi Kebab a perfect and easy party starter or a evening snack recipe? We have a recipe that can seal the deal.

 Corn Methi Kebab, Corn Methi Tikki

 Corn Methi Kebab, Corn Methi Tikki

3. Moong Dal and Paneer Tikki marvellous mix of moong dal and paneer with ragi flour and spices lends itself to the preparation of tasty, protein-packed kebabs. 

 Moong Dal and Paneer Tikki (low Calorie Snack)

 Moong Dal and Paneer Tikki (low Calorie Snack)

{ad11}

4. Broccoli and Paneer Tikki a simple yet innovative snack that’ll brace the tummy for an exciting meal!

Broccoli and Paneer Tikki ( Healthy Starter)Broccoli and Paneer Tikki ( Healthy Starter)

5. Mint and Masoor Tikkis Serve these protein, calcium and iron rich tikkis as a starter or as a snack during the day.

 Mint and Masoor Tikkis

 Mint and Masoor Tikkis

{ad12}

6. Mixed Sprouts and Chana Dal Tikki considered to be high in protein, but addition of Paneer improves the quality of the protein.      

 Mixed Sprouts and Chana Dal Tikki

 Mixed Sprouts and Chana Dal Tikki
